Poland has seen spectacular growth in the energy storage market, with contracted capacity increasing from 165 MW in 2022 to more than 2.5 GW in 2024. This dynamic reflects the growing importance of battery storage in managing renewable energies and stabilising the electricity grid, particularly in the context of the energy transition

François Wohrer, Investment Director at Banque des Territoires, adds: “At Banque des Territoires, we are convinced that the development of renewable energies requires storage. This is why we have decided to position ourselves resolutely in this sector and to significantly accelerate our investments in battery projects.
